Mercurial > repos > siwaa > redelac_stics_t
comparison redelacSticsTool.R @ 1:ed9c49c6c6e1 draft
"planemo upload for repository https://forgemia.inra.fr/redelac commit c398d524dabc89c0979403d2ff62970fc6c2b404"
author | siwaa |
---|---|
date | Wed, 07 Feb 2024 11:13:54 +0000 |
parents | 7f8f474a7bd7 |
children | e0d592bb516e |
comparison
equal
deleted
inserted
replaced
0:7f8f474a7bd7 | 1:ed9c49c6c6e1 |
---|---|
101 | 101 |
102 ids <- seq(1, nbUSMs, chunckSize) | 102 ids <- seq(1, nbUSMs, chunckSize) |
103 | 103 |
104 foreach (i = ids, | 104 foreach (i = ids, |
105 .options.future = list(packages = c("foreach", "SticsRFiles"))) %dordopar% { | 105 .options.future = list(packages = c("foreach", "SticsRFiles"))) %dordopar% { |
106 gen_usms_xml(file = file.path(workspace, paste0("usms__", i, ".xml")), | 106 usmsXfolder = file.path(workspace, paste0("UXF__", i)) |
107 dir.create(usmsXfolder) | |
108 gen_usms_xml(file = file.path(usmsXfolder, paste0("usms__", i, ".xml")), | |
107 param_df = usms_param[i:min(i + chunckSize - 1, nbUSMs),]) | 109 param_df = usms_param[i:min(i + chunckSize - 1, nbUSMs),]) |
108 } | 110 } |
109 | 111 |
110 afterGenXmlTime <- Sys.time() | 112 afterGenXmlTime <- Sys.time() |
111 durGenX <- | 113 durGenX <- |
118 .options.future = list(packages = c("foreach", "SticsRFiles"))) %dordopar% { | 120 .options.future = list(packages = c("foreach", "SticsRFiles"))) %dordopar% { |
119 gen_usms_xml2txt( | 121 gen_usms_xml2txt( |
120 javastics = javastics_path, | 122 javastics = javastics_path, |
121 workspace = workspace, | 123 workspace = workspace, |
122 out_dir = txt_path, | 124 out_dir = txt_path, |
123 usms_file = paste0("usms__", i, ".xml"), | 125 usms_file = paste0("UXF__", i, "/usms__", i, ".xml"), |
124 redelac = redelac, | 126 redelac = redelac, |
125 parallel = parallel, | 127 parallel = parallel, |
126 verbose = FALSE | 128 verbose = FALSE |
127 ) | 129 ) |
128 } | 130 } |